Output a62af7658e24ba3184b09865ab76f8f7c6b82eb0025b1fcd4f6016c85a2e5aa4:1

value
183696
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 51d3a503ad2574cf2cdbb02e70e5a1edeecaa2da1877cb55e9a6d8b58db84a91
address
bc1p28f62qady46v7txmkqh8pedpahhv4gk6rpmuk40f5mvttrdcf2gs9mu84a
transaction
a62af7658e24ba3184b09865ab76f8f7c6b82eb0025b1fcd4f6016c85a2e5aa4
spent
true